Book Description
On April 8, 1998, a powerful tornado plowed through a quiet spring night in the suburbs of Birmingham, Alabama. In a thirty-mile path of destruction, the storm killed thirty-two people, injured 252 other victims, and left thousands of families homeless. Eyes in a Storm is the story of how a brave group of rescue workers fought to save lives that night and how they struggled to recover their own in the years that followed.
